What else can be fixed?

Join us at the Repair Cafe between 1pm and 4pm on Sunday, August 20th and see what else our team of fixers are capable of repairing. Our team of fixers and supporters can sharpen knives, scissors and garden tools. We can mend clothes, cushions and soft toys. We can repair bicycles, prams and other wheeled items. And household appliances as well as electronics are also able to be fixed. Enjoy a cuppa, cake and conversation while you’re there. And we also have a ‘mending broken hearts table’ for those in need of a listening ear.
